Desde nuestra fábrica situada en Llinars del Vallès, en la falda del Parc Natural del Montseny, trabajamos incansablemente para ofrecerte el mejor producto. Sin embargo, sabemos que nuestras deliciosas cervezas merecen ser disfrutadas en cada rincón, por eso hemos creado una extensa red de distribuidores y socios que nos ayudan a llevar nuestra misión.

Can from Beer 52 – drank at home. Pours a golden amber with very large but transient off-white head, and good lacing. Floral hops and oranges in the aroma plus hints of pne. In the mouth grains are to the fore with an industrial lager style metallic sharpness. Marmalade and floral hops do come through later though. Finish is bittersweet. This OK – but nothing tob get the taste buds excited about.

Can from Beer 52 (at 5.5%) – drank at home. Pours a bright copper with a minimal scummy offwhite head and low carbonation. There’s malts, honey and treacle in the aroma plus hints of coffee. In the mouth there are traditional hops plus underlying malts and herbal bitterness. Later comes caramel, citrus and pine resin. Finish is quite bitter and slightly cloying. This is excellent !
